Your cycling tour in Brittany:

The ideal trip for the ones who want to enjoy the peaceful and magnificent scenery. Start with an original view of the countryside by bike on the cycling path at the rhythm of the Ille et Rance Canal from Rennes to Saint Malo! Then take time to enjoy the “Corsaires Town” of Saint Malo, its beaches along the charming Emerald coast and the beautiful fishing ports and villages all around.

Day 1 : Arrival in Rennes


Capital of Art and History, discover the historical neighbourhoods of this typical Breton city. You will stroll along the paved streets with half-timbered houses to the majestic Parliament House dating from the 17th century.

Day 2 : Rennes – Hédé | 41 km


Leave this animated Breton capital using the cycling paths which will lead you to the ‘Voie Verte’. Cycle now along the peaceful Canal punctuated by typical green landscapes.

Day 3 : Hédé – Dinan | 37 km


Continue cycling along the Canal from one river lock to the next. You will pass farmlands and fields bordered by hedges and trees, and several typical villages of Brittany. Then, the majestic Mediaeval city of Dinan will appear in front of you!

Day 4 : Dinan – Dinard – Saint-Malo | 24 km


Reach the banks of the Rance Valley which presents unique landscapes. Then follow the ‘Voie Verte’ paths to Dinard, a beautiful town presenting a fantastic seaside heritage : from beautiful manor-houses facing the sea to magnificent beaches and pathways along the sea.
Then embark on a bus boat to enjoy a nice view over Saint-Malo.

Day 5 : Departure during the day


Before leaving, save time to visit Saint-Malo, the the fabulous “cité des corsaires” or pirate city. Many legends are still haunting the narrow streets of the centre of this town fortified by Vauban!

 

Possibility to plan 1 or 2 additional cycling excursions, from Saint-Malo:
– an excursion to Saint Suliac, a sumptuous fishing port listed among the “most beautiful villages in France” (37 km).
– an excursion to Cancale, famous for its oyster culture, offering wonderful views over the bay of Mont St Michel (38 km).
